How Volatility and Return-to-Player Percentages Affect Your Play
Volatility dictates the rhythm of your bankroll, while Return-to-Player (RTP) defines its long-term ceiling. High-volatility slots deliver rare but massive wins, demanding a larger buffer and patience; low-volatility games offer frequent, smaller payouts that keep sessions alive longer. Pair this with RTP—the theoretical percentage returned over millions of spins—to set realistic expectations. A 96% RTP game doesn’t guarantee a win tonight, but it narrows the house edge. Your strategy hinges on matching volatility to your session goals: chase thrill with high variance, or sustain play with low. Aligning game volatility with your bankroll strategy prevents early busts and maximizes entertainment value.
Q: How Volatility and Return-to-Player Percentages Affect Your Play—should I prioritize one?
A: Yes, prioritize volatility first for immediate survival, then RTP for long-term value. If your budget is small, low volatility keeps you spinning, even at 94% RTP, whereas high volatility at 98% RTP can wipe you out before the math kicks in.

Setting Betting Limits and Avoiding Common Money Pitfalls
Effective bankroll management for online casino play hinges on pre-set, non-negotiable deposit and loss limits, which act as a hard ceiling against impulsive chases. Before any session, divide your total bankroll into smaller units and wager only 1–2% of it per bet to prevent a single losing streak from depleting your funds. Avoid the common money pitfall of increasing stakes after a loss, known as the Martingale fallacy, which accelerates ruin. Similarly, never treat bonus winnings as „free money“ – they carry wagering requirements that can entice overspending. Track every deposit and withdrawal via your casino’s history tool, and immediately stop when a daily loss limit is hit. This discipline turns gambling into a controlled cost, not a financial spiral.
Q: What is the single most effective way to avoid the trap of chasing losses?
A: Set a hard loss limit before you start, and if you hit it, you must log out completely—never allow the option to redeposit, as the urge to recover lost funds is the primary trigger for long-term financial damage.
Using Bonuses and Free Spins Without Hidden Fine Print Issues
To turn bonuses into long-term bankroll fuel, you must dissect the wagering requirements before claiming a single spin. A 35x playthrough on a deposit plus bonus can silently devour your balance, whereas a lower 20x threshold on the bonus alone preserves your capital. Prioritize offers with clear, transparent terms that explicitly list game contribution percentages—slots typically count 100%, while table games often contribute a meager 10% or zero. Scrutinize maximum bet caps during active wagering, as a €5 spin limit can invalidate a €100 bonus instantly. Also, verify whether free spin winnings are capped or require a separate playthrough. By filtering out vague clauses and time-limited expiry dates, you strategically use incentives as pure leverage, not a hidden liability.
